Asymptotic behavior of solutions of a fourth order nonlinear differential equation
HTML articles powered by AMS MathViewer
- by W. E. Taylor
- Proc. Amer. Math. Soc. 65 (1977), 70-72
- DOI: https://doi.org/10.1090/S0002-9939-1977-0445063-X
- PDF | Request permission
Abstract:
In this paper, the asymptotic properties of solutions of a certain fourth order differential equation are considered. Sufficient conditions for oscillation are also given.References
